Indications You Need to Replace Your Windows
Exactly how can a house owner inform when it's time to replace their windows? There are a number of clear indicators indicating that substitute is required. To start with, noticeable damages such as cracks, chips, or bending can jeopardize window honesty. Homeowners need to also see for drafts or visible temperature level variations near the windows, suggesting inadequate insulation. Another indication is condensation build-up in between window panes, which can signal seal failing. If windows are hard to open or shut, this might point to structural concerns. Additionally, fading or staining of interior furnishings might suggest poor UV protection. Ultimately, a boost in power bills can suggest that old, ineffective windows are no longer carrying out properly. Recognizing these indications early can assist homeowners make educated decisions concerning window substitute, guaranteeing their home continues to be energy-efficient and comfy.

Window Structure Products
When picking window structures, homeowners run into a selection of products, each offering unique benefits and downsides. Plastic frames are popular for their price and low maintenance, providing excellent insulation but limited shade choices. Timber frameworks show natural beauty and excellent insulation yet call for normal maintenance to stop rot and bending. Light weight aluminum frames are known for their toughness and durability, making them perfect for modern-day layouts, yet they carry out cold and heat, which can influence energy performance. Fiberglass structures supply an equilibrium in between toughness and power effectiveness, resisting bending and fading with time. Eventually, the choice of window frame product must line up with the house owner's aesthetic preferences, spending plan, and lasting maintenance strategies to assure a suitable suitable for their home.
Power Effectiveness Ratings
Energy performance rankings play a vital function in the selection of windows, as they directly impact a home's convenience and utility costs. These ratings, commonly provided by organizations such as the National Window Ranking Council (NFRC), evaluate various efficiency elements, including U-factor, solar warm gain coefficient (SHGC), and visible passage (VT) The U-factor steps the rate of warm transfer, showing insulation performance; a reduced value represents much better power effectiveness. SHGC evaluates just how much solar warm enters through the window, with reduced worths being more effective in hotter climates. VT reflects the quantity of all-natural light transferred, stabilizing power efficiency with illumination needs. Understanding these ratings assists homeowners make notified decisions when replacing windows, ensuring excellent power performance.

Energy Effectiveness and Your Windows
While several house owners might neglect the influence of windows on energy intake, these crucial components play a critical role in keeping a comfortable interior environment. Energy-efficient windows are developed to lessen warmth transfer, lowering the power needed for cooling and heating. They usually include several panes, low-emissivity (Low-E) finishings, and gas loads, which boost insulation homes.
Selecting the right windows can cause significant financial savings on energy costs, in addition to a reduced carbon impact. Homeowners should consider the U-factor and Solar Warmth Gain Coefficient (SHGC) scores, as these metrics indicate a home window's power performance. Appropriate installment is similarly important; even the most efficient window can underperform otherwise installed correctly.
Regular upkeep, such as looking for drafts and resealing, can likewise boost power efficiency. Window Company. Eventually, buying energy-efficient windows not just adds to comfort however likewise boosts the total sustainability of the home

Setup Day Process
On installation day, homeowners can expect a well-coordinated procedure that transforms their space. Expert installers typically show up early, company website equipped with the needed devices and materials. They begin by preparing the job area, making sure furnishings and possessions are safeguarded. Each window is thoroughly gotten rid of, with interest paid to the bordering structure to stop damages. New windows are after that installed, making certain appropriate securing and insulation to improve power performance. The group carries out a detailed assessment to verify that each window operates efficiently. They cleanse up the website, removing debris and old products. Property owners are motivated to ask questions and receive advice on upkeep, ensuring a seamless change to their recently upgraded windows.

Exactly how Lengthy Does a Regular Window Replacement Job Take?
A normal window replacement job usually takes one to two days, relying on factors such as the variety of windows being replaced, the intricacy of the installation, and weather condition problems affecting the timeline.
What Is the Typical Cost of Window Replacement?
The average price of window replacement normally ranges from $300 to $1,000 per window, depending upon variables such as materials, size, and installation intricacy. Homeowners must take into consideration these variables when budgeting for the job.
Can I Change Windows Myself or Employ a Professional?
People can replace windows themselves if they have sufficient abilities and devices; nonetheless, hiring a professional is usually recommended for suitable outcomes, ensuring proper installment, energy efficiency, and compliance with local structure codes.
Are There Any Type Of Regional Regulations for Window Replacement?
Local laws for window replacement differ by community and may include licenses, zoning regulations, and safety and security requirements. Homeowners should get in touch with regional authorities to validate conformity before proceeding with any kind of window replacement project.
What Guarantees Are Commonly Used on New Windows?
Normally, service warranties for brand-new windows consist of restricted life time why not try here insurance coverage on products and efficiency, together with particular terms for labor. Makers may also supply differing durations for glass damage and weatherproofing, depending on the item.
